What You Will Do
Under the direction of the Chief and Lead Radiation Therapists, the Staff/Senior Radiation Therapist will demonstrate essential skills of treatment modalities and protocols to accurately set-up and administer daily radiotherapy treatments. The Staff/Senior Radiation Therapist communicates effectively with patients, families, medical staff, and healthcare team. May be required to demonstrate basic knowledge and skills in one or more specialty areas and programs, including but not limited to:
- GE Simulators
- Varian Linacs
- Tattoo-less treatments using AlignRT
- SBRT, SRS/SRT
- Brachytherapy
- Quality improvement initiatives
- Research
- Leadership
- Promote the mission, vision, and values of the organization.
- Educates patients/families regarding procedure and/or treatment to be performed. Demonstrates professional behavior/conduct in all interactions.
- Fosters teamwork, efficient use of resources and quality patient outcomes.
- Operates treatment and treatment planning equipment to include simulation in accordance with departmental policy. Prepares treatments and administers prescribed doses in accordance with established policies. Prepares and maintains accurate documentation.
- Understands the function of all equipment, accessories, treatment policies, procedures, and protocols and applies knowledge appropriately.
- Performs daily QA measures to ensure proficient operation of all imaging and treatment equipment.
- Positions and immobilizes patients according to the treatment plan and effectively evaluates images according to standard guidelines and assists in solving set-up issues.
- Demonstrates ability to accurately perform all required New Start chart checks, Cone Down chart checks, and weekly chart checks.
- Attentive to patient needs and concerns by continuous monitoring of the patient's physical and physiological response and reactions to treatment and refer patient for appropriate management as needed.
- Works professionally and collaboratively with all members of the care team, including physicians, nurses, physics and dosimetry staff, medical assistants, practice assistants.
- Demonstrate strong customer service skills, including the ability to use appropriate judgment, independent thinking and creativity when resolving issues and conflicts.
- Participates in some clinical instruction and evaluation of the Radiation Therapy students.
- Other duties as assigned.
- Assists the Lead Radiation Therapist in the efficient operation of the assigned clinical area.
- Works with the Lead and Chief Radiation Therapist to develop new techniques and assist with emerging technology projects.
- Assists with the triage and scheduling of emergent cases with other care team members
- Assists with orientation, teaching, and instructing new staff and students.
